The Role of Cryptocurrency in Transactions

The predominant use of cryptocurrencies on this casino platform isn’t accidental. It's core to the operational model and offers several advantages over traditional fiat currencies. Transactions are generally faster and cheaper, especially for international players. Decentralization also removes the need for traditional banking systems, providing a degree of privacy and autonomy. Furthermore, cryptocurrencies align with the tech-savvy demographic that is often drawn to the innovative nature of this gambling platform. Security is also enhanced through the use of blockchain technology, with transactions being recorded on a public, immutable ledger. The adoption of cryptocurrencies isn't simply a matter of convenience; it's a fundamental part of the platform’s philosophy and contributes considerably to its appeal. It provides a streamlined, secure, and transparent experience for players.

Cryptocurrency Average Transaction Time Typical Transaction Fee
Bitcoin (BTC) 10-60 minutes $5-20
Ethereum (ETH) 1-5 minutes $2-10
Litecoin (LTC) 2-10 minutes $0.50-2
Dogecoin (DOGE) 1-5 minutes $0.10-1

The table above illustrates the relative speed and cost of transactions using different cryptocurrencies commonly accepted on the platform. Cost and speed can fluctuate based on network congestion.

Navigating Responsible Gambling Practices

While the luckyblock casino offers a unique and potentially rewarding experience, it’s imperative to approach it with a strong commitment to responsible gambling. The inherent nature of gambling carries risks, and it's crucial to avoid developing unhealthy habits. Setting a budget before playing is paramount, and it's essential to stick to that budget regardless of whether you're experiencing wins or losses. Avoid chasing losses, which can quickly escalate into a detrimental cycle. Treat gambling as a form of entertainment, not as a source of income, and never gamble with money you cannot afford to lose.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more time and money than intended, lying to others about your gambling activities, or experiencing feelings of guilt or regret.

The platform itself often provides tools and resources to help players manage their gambling. These may include de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to organizations that provide support for problem gambling. It’s important to utilize these resources if you find yourself struggling to control your gambling behavior. Remember that gambling should be a fun and enjoyable activity, and it should never come at the expense of your financial well-being or personal relationships. Taking regular breaks, setting time limits, and avoiding gambling when feeling stressed or emotional are also vital components of responsible gaming. Prioritizing your mental and financial health is crucial.

  1. Set a clear budget before you begin playing and adhere to it strictly.
  2. Never gamble with money you cannot afford to lose.
  3. Avoid chasing losses – accept that losses are part of the game.
  4. Take regular breaks to avoid getting carried away.
  5. Utilize the responsible gambling tools provided by the platform.
  6. Seek help if you feel your gambling is becoming a problem.

Following these steps can help 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.

The Future of Blockchain-Based Casinos

The emergence of platforms like the luckyblock casino signals a potential shift in the landscape of online gambling. Blockchain technology offers numerous advantages over traditional systems, including increased transparency, security, and efficiency. As the technology matures and adoption rates increase, we can expect to see more innovative and decentralized casino platforms emerge. These platforms may offer features such as provably fair gaming, automated payouts, and enhanced privacy, attracting a new generation of players who value these attributes. The integration of NFTs also presents exciting possibilities, allowing players to own and trade unique in-game assets.

However, the widespread adoption of blockchain-based casinos also faces challenges. Regulatory uncertainty remains a significant hurdle, as governments grapple with how to regulate this emerging technology. Scalability issues and high transaction fees on some blockchains can also hinder the user experience. Furthermore, educating players about the benefits and risks of blockchain technology is crucial for fostering trust and encouraging adoption. Despite these challenges, the potential for blockchain to revolutionize the online gambling industry is undeniable. The future may hold a more transparent, secure, and player-centric ecosystem, where individuals have greater control over their funds and their gaming experiences.
